- Retired the mortgage on the Dixie.
- Replaced the Dixie roof and removed asbestos
- Purchased the Arcadia
- Held Focus Groups
- Held great events:
oSeven Annual Galas
oFour Cabarets presenting 13 different acts
oFour children’s productions, 13 shows, at the Dixie
oFull-length production of Disney’s Beauty and the Beast, 5 shows, at the Frontier Culture Museum
oVirginia premiere of the movie A Prairie Home Companion and following celebration
oRhythm Road concert at the Dixie
oFall Celebration at Sugar Loaf Farm
oFrogmore Stew Party
oJazz in the Parlor
oKid Pan Alley – 2 professional songwriters in residence for a week at Bessie Weller School to teach songwriting to children
oChampagne, Chocolate, and Song – February 14, 2011
oA Tribute to Patsy Cline – May 20, 2011
oHistory and All That Jazz - November 30, 2011
oChampagne, Chocolate, and Love Songs – February 14, 2012
oAn Evening with Elvis – April 27, 2012
oDenim and Diamonds: A Blue Jeans Ball – September 7, 2012
oThe nationally renowned architectural firm of Westlake Reed Leskosky has created a new design for the entire theatre complex.
oA full theatrical production at the Dixie theater, The Last Romance- February 2013
oCelebrating Fifty Years of Beatlemania- April 26, 2013
